10 Lines on “Our National Bird-the Peacock”

1. Perhaps the most beautiful of God’s creations are the birds and animals of the world.

2. And among the most beautiful of these, is the proud peacock.

3. This stately creature is the national bird of India.

4. The peacock is a large bird. It is tall, has a beak, small beady eyes and a small plume on its head.

5. What makes it outstanding is its multi-hued, resplendent tail. The deep, rich blue-green of a peacock’s tail has to be seen to be believed! It truly is a sight for the Gods when the peacock dances after a shower of rain, with its gorgeous tail, spread out behind it like a fan.

6. The peacock can fly short distances and can even fly upto a reasonably tall tree.

7. It eats worms and grains and can be seen in large, open and wooded areas.

8. The snake is its biggest enemy. The female bird is called a peahen.

9. Peacock feathers are collected by children all over the world and used as bookmarks.

10. A fairly large handicraft industry flourishes in our country an industry which produces handicrafts made of peacock feathers for export.
